Admission to two-year MBA (International Business) program offered by International Institute of Foreign Trade is done on the basis of online test, followed by group discussion, writing skills assessment and interview. The admission of Foreign Nationals/NRI candidates is on the basis of GMAT score and personal interview. Applications for Indian and Foreign Nationals/NRI candidates will be released separately, both through online mode. The admission test has been scheduled to be held on 18th December 2022. IIFT Eligibility Criteria 2023

The following eligibility criteria should be fulfilled for appearing in IIFT exam:

For General/ Reserved Category Candidates:

  • A recognized Bachelor’s degree of minimum 3 years’ duration in any discipline with minimum 50% marks in aggregate of all papers (45% for SC, ST and PWD categories) is required.
  • Candidates appearing for a qualifying examination can also apply.
  • There is no age limit for appearing in this examination.

For Foreign Nationals/NRI Candidates:

  • A recognized Bachelor’s degree of minimum 3 years’ duration with minimum 50% marks is required.
  • Candidates appearing for a qualifying examination can also apply.
  • In order to qualify as an international candidate, a candidate should have been resident outside India for a period of not less than 18 months as on 31st December 2022 and be outside India during the IIFT examination window.
  • Foreign Nationals need to have a valid passport/travel document from a country other than India.
  • The candidate should produce GMAT received by the Institute latest by 15 March 2023.
  • If the candidate appears for any MBA entrance examination for the academic year 2023-24 in India, he/ she is not eligible to apply as Foreign Nationals/ NRI Candidate.
  • NRI-Sponsored candidates and Children of NRIs are not considered under this category.
  • Applications of Foreign Nationals under Self-financing Scheme should be routed through the Ministry of External Affairs/ Ministry of Education.

IIFT 2023 Application Form

  • The application process for IIFT 2023 will be completely online. Application form for the same will be made available on the official website www.iift.nta.nic.in.
  • Candidates first need to register themselves providing basic personal details like name, date of birth, email address and mobile number.
  • After successful registration, the candidateswill receive a system generated application number and can now fill the application form.
  • In the application form, the candidates will have to enter their rest personal, academic and contact details.
  • Scanned images of candidate’s photograph, signature and category/ caste should be uploaded in the form.
  • Next step will be the payment of application fee after which a confirmation page will be generated.
  • Candidates should download and print copy of confirmation page and keep it for future reference.

Application fee

  • Application fee payment can be done through online mode using credit card/ debit card/ net banking/ UPI/ PAYTM.
  • The application fee will be Rs. 2500/- for General/ EWS/ OBC-NCL candidates, Rs. 1000/- for SC/ ST/ PwD/ Transgender candidates and US$ 200/ Rs. 15,000/- for Foreign Nationals/ NRIs.

IIFT Exam Pattern 2023

Check out the overview of IIFT 2023 exam pattern:

  • Mode of exam: Online
  • Medium of exam: English
  • Exam duration: 120 minutes
  • Type of questions: Objective type
  • Important topics: Reading Comprehension and Verbal Ability, Logical Reasoning and Data Interpretation, Quantitative Analysis and General Awareness

IIFT 2023 Answer Key

  • The NTA will display answer key on websites www.nta.ac.in, www.ifft.nta.nic.in and allow the candidates to challenge it.The answer keys will be displayed for 3 days.
  • Candidates will be able to challenge the answer key online upon payment of Rs. 1,000/- per question. This fee will be refunded if the challenge is found to be correct.
  • NTA will also display the question paper attempted by all candidates likely for three days.
  • The NTA’s decision on the challenges will be final and the result will be declared on the basis of final answer keys.
  • No grievances with regard to answer key will be entertainedafter declaration of result.
